I was surfing another forum and came across a Cosmonaut for sale and followed the link to a dealer who purportedly had some NOS Breitlings that were found in a safety deposit box. I don't know the validity of the story, but there are some cool old 'Lings for sale.

The first link is to the page with the story, and the 2nd is to the watches.
